Diablo Hills Golf Course is a 9-hole public golf course tucked into the East Bay hills of Walnut Creek, California. Compact yet character-rich, the course pairs well-maintained fairways with scenic views toward Mount Diablo and a routing that rewards accuracy over raw distance. Widely regarded as one of Northern California's better short courses, it offers an accessible, welcoming round for players of every skill level, from beginners polishing their game to seasoned golfers looking for a relaxed nine.

Course History

Diablo Hills Golf Course opened in 1968 as part of Walnut Creek's expanding recreational golf scene during a period of rapid growth in the East Bay. Designed by noted West Coast golf architect Robert Muir Graves, the course was conceived as an approachable nine-hole layout that could serve the surrounding community without demanding the acreage of a full championship track.

The course was later reworked by architect Algie Pulley in 1978, refining its routing and shaping while preserving the intimate, community-focused character that has defined Diablo Hills for decades. It remains a public facility and a fixture of everyday golf in the Walnut Creek area.

The Design & Architecture

Robert Muir Graves routed Diablo Hills to make the most of a modest footprint, and Algie Pulley's later revisions sharpened the challenge. The nine holes play to a par of 34 across roughly 2,302 yards, blending three par threes, five par fours, and a single uphill par five. Greens are maintained in bentgrass while the fairways are planted in bluegrass, giving the course firm, well-conditioned playing surfaces. Rolling terrain and framing views of Mount Diablo lend the layout more visual interest and shot variety than its compact yardage might suggest.

Playing the Course

With a course rating of 62.8 and a slope of 100, Diablo Hills favors precision and course management over sheer power, making it a comfortable test for higher handicappers and an efficient tune-up for stronger players. The short-to-mid-length par fours reward accurate positioning off the tee, while the lone par five offers a genuine scoring chance. A quick nine can be completed in well under two hours, making it ideal for an after-work round, a first outing for newer golfers, or a focused practice session.
